It looks to me that other bootlin uclibc based toolchains are working, therefore it's probably sh4 problem. Looking into include/sys/stat.h in uclibc-ng [2], extern int fstatat (int __fd, ...) definition is guarded only by: # ifdef __REDIRECT_NTH. But in glibc io/sys/stat.h [3] guardes it with # ifdef __USE_TIME64_REDIRECTS added glibc 2.40 a4ed0471d7 ("Always define __USE_TIME_BITS64 when 64 bit time_t is used") which replaced previous __USE_TIME_BITS64 added in in glibc 2.34 47f24c21ee [4] ("y2038: Add support for 64-bit time on legacy ABIs") [5]. Should similar change be added to uclibc-ng?
